在区块链领域,双花指的是同一笔数字货币被用于进行多次交易,从而导致虚假交易的情况。这是一种欺诈行为,通过这种方式,恶意用户可以花费超过他们实际拥有的数字货币数量。
区块链的出现旨在解决传统金融体系中存在的问题,其中之一就是双花问题。在传统金融系统中,存在中心化的机构负责记录和验证交易,并防止双花问题的发生。而在区块链中,由于去中心化的特性,没有一个中心化的机构来验证和确认交易,因此需要采取特殊的机制来防止双花问题。
为了解决区块链中的双花问题,采用了一种称为共识机制的方式。共识机制是一种通过网络中的节点之间达成一致来验证和确认交易的方法。
目前最常见的共识机制是工作量证明(Proof of Work, PoW)。在PoW中,矿工通过解决一个复杂的数学难题来证明他们对网络的贡献,获得记账权。当一笔交易被包含在一个区块中,并被矿工验证后,该交易就被认为是有效的,且不会发生双花问题。
此外,还有其他共识机制,如权益证明(Proof of Stake, PoS)、权益分享(Proof of Importance, PoI)等。这些机制都旨在通过经济激励和网络节点的信任来防止双花问题的发生。
区块链中的双花问题对数字货币的使用造成了一定的不便和风险。首先,双花问题会破坏数字货币的稳定性和可信度。如果双花问题无法有效解决,用户就无法放心地使用数字货币进行交易,这将限制数字货币的推广和应用。
其次,双花问题也会对数字货币的价值产生潜在的负面影响。如果双花问题频繁发生,将导致数字货币的市场价值下降,因为用户对其价值的信任程度降低。
最后,双花问题也为恶意用户提供了一种欺诈手段。恶意用户可以通过双花行为获得不当利益,这可能损害用户的利益和市场的健康发展。
区块链技术通过共识机制和去中心化特性来防止双花问题的发生。共识机制确保了交易的验证和确认是由网络中的多个节点来完成的,而不是由一个中心化的机构。这使得双花问题更加困难和不可行。
此外,区块链中的每一笔交易都被记录在一个区块中,并与前一个区块进行链接,形成一个不可篡改的链。这种链式结构使得修改历史交易和进行双花行为变得非常困难,因为需要掌控大部分网络节点的计算能力。
需要注意的是,虽然区块链技术可以防止双花问题的发生,但并不意味着完全没有可能。如果一个恶意用户能够掌控网络中的大部分计算能力(即51%攻击),则有可能进行双花行为。但这种攻击成本非常高,而且会对整个网络的安全性和可信度产生巨大威胁。
除了共识机制和去中心化特性,还有其他方法可以进一步强化区块链中的双花问题防范。
一种方法是增加交易确认的时间。在比特币等区块链上,一笔交易需要经过数分钟到数小时的确认才被认为是有效的,这是因为在这段时间内,网络节点会通过解决一系列数学难题来验证该交易。这种确认机制可以更有效地防止双花问题的发生。
另一种方法是引入多签名技术。多签名是一种要求多个用户共同授权才能进行交易的机制。通过设置多个签名方,并要求他们在交易中都参与批准,可以降低双花问题的风险。
这些方法的目的都是为了增加对交易的验证和确认,提高系统的可信度和防止双花问题的发生。
leave a reply